1 A VIRTUAL REALITY TOOL FOR PLANNING ENERGY EFFICIENT CITIES European Energy Research Alliance EERA 2016 Dipl.-Ing. Nicole Mencke Fraunhofer Institute for Factory Operation and Automation IFF Magdeburg
2 AGENDA 1. Motivation 2. Fundamentals 3. Planning energy efficient cities Virtual reproduction of cites System modelling Supply planning 4. Conclusion 5. Future work

Fundamentals - Virtual Reality (VR) Immersion Computer-generated simulated 3-D environment One or more users may interact in real time Virtual environments offer different levels of immersion that means the extent of physical and psychological attachment of the user Imagination is the basis for the (virtual) experience and depends on the quality of interaction and immersion Interaction I³ Imagination 4

Fundamentals - Process steps Planning energy efficient cities Virtual reproduction System modelling Supply planning Semi automatic generation of 3D environments - Terrain model - Buildings - Vegetation Implementation of a simulation models for buildings - Energy producer - Energy consumer - Climatic parameters Adjustment of parameters - exchange of producers - Scaling consumption - Multi level analysis 5
6 3.1 Virtual reproduction of cites Raw data Raw data Digital ground model High-resolution aerial photo, pictures GIS-data, topographic maps Digital basic town map Data processing Generation of a triangulated irregular network (TIN) based on an elevation model Texture generation by using aerial photo Detailed presentation of urban areas and infrastructures based on e.g. the digital basic town map 6
7 3.1 Virtual reproduction of a cite Process steps I 1. Ground and environment model 2. Infrastructure 3. Buildings and other constructional structures Block model Simple model Complex model Architectural model 7
8 3.1 Virtual reproduction of a cite Process steps II 4. Vegetation and other objects Different tree species, street lamps, etc. 5. Movable objects Vehicle and human models 6. Entry points for presentations and interactions Viewpoints and flights 8

10 3.2 System modelling - Approach System components (electrical and thermal) Energy production Wind power Water power Biomass and waste materials Photovoltaics as building installation, Solar heat and heat pump Energy consumption Initial coupling of generation and consumption values with buildings Consideration of building parameters Consideration of climatic parameters Storage in an database 10
11 3.2 System modelling Consumer (electrical vs. thermal) Building type Volume in [m³] Building useful area in [m²] Load type Residental building Electrical and thermal (heat) Office building Electrical and thermal (heat and cold) Car park Electrical Production facility Electrical and thermal (heat) 11

14 3.3 Supply planning Planning / Optimisation I System model adjustment Adding new producer Coupling with buildings Independent from buildings Exchange of producers: planning variants Visual scaling of buildings including scaling of consumption values Adding new buildings by using a library (including simulation data) If necessary simulation of initial values for new building types 14
15 3.3 Supply planning Planning / Optimisation II Consideration of basic parameters during adaption Natural conditions Laws Political goals Citizen beliefs Presentation of additional information, e.g. Initial costs Operating costs Realisation efforts Possible energetic savings Expansions stages 15

Conclusion VR based planning tool Initial situation Steering of planning processes Goal Scalable zero or positive energy balance Solution Visualisation of all cite and energy system components Analysis and calculation of energy efficiency Optimisation of energy efficiency Increase of independent energy supply 16

Further Work Integration of energy storages Algorithm for system based optimisation proposals, e.g. Using the spatial resistance map respectivily priority area definition for proposals to place energy producing facilities Automatic variant planning for technical realisation of producer (e.g. photovoltaic system with different energy efficiency levels) Integration of additional ressources (cold, fresh air, ) Further application domains (industrial estates, ) Further developement towards a public communication and participation portal 17
